grouping is not kinship evidence)","a candidate spouse matches the first dated son James Marcus Lafette Glasgow, the expected father position (+3; James in 222 profiles)"],"conflicts":["same country, but no indexed locality overlap (−10)"],"currently_linked_parent":false,"naming_signal_count":1,"relationship_certainty":"Not currently linked as parent","factor_count":3,"factors":["age","sex-aware ordered naming","two-generation chronology"],"indirect_factor_count":3,"suggested_co_parent":null}],"method":"Automated leads use birth surnames—not married surnames—as parental eligibility, role-specific biological age limits, bounded and approximate-date uncertainty, household chronology, specific time-aware localities, mapped distance, tenancy succession, migration destinations and sex-aware Scottish naming positions across generations. People already attached as the subject's parents stay in the identity summary and are excluded from this alternative-candidate list, regardless of relationship confidence. The main calibration uses clues available on disconnected profiles; existing parent and sibling links are retained as comparison context rather than treated as transferable evidence. Common ordered names and grandparent-to-child echoes receive a small non-zero weight, so a John or James match can support several independent criteria without producing a lead alone. Rare names, repeated bearers and bundles across otherwise distinct branches receive substantially more weight according to catalogue frequency. An exact migration place is weighted by its rarity and repetition across both branches; a shared destination country is worth only one point. Extra weight is added only when at least three independent clue types converge: naming, locality, specific migration, household chronology or collateral networks. Sparse profiles retain a clearly labelled chronology-only fallback instead of disappearing. Countries, states, counties and research clusters do not count as a shared locality, and fallback, broad representative or kin-inferred coordinates are excluded from distance scoring. Shared descendant profiles are removed before branch-name comparison. A candidate already recorded as a parent-in-law is excluded. A confident or independently supported parent is treated as settled; uncertain and unassessed attachments remain open to alternative comparison. A different linked parent, an uncle/aunt or grandparent path, and a matching existing child profile prevent an alternative from being classified as a strong direct-parent lead until the underlying tree conflict or duplicate is resolved. Familiar forms such as Bessie are normalised. Surname remains an eligibility filter worth zero points.","warning":"Naming customs, shared farms and occupations are circumstantial.
